Transaction 1073a2c5126933dfb4bbfdedfa1ef83a5178c38aa2bdd62fe4b738dc79d23063

1 Input
1 Outputs
  • 1073a2c5126933dfb4bbfdedfa1ef83a5178c38aa2bdd62fe4b738dc79d23063:0
  • value  472596
    address  3K1p3ahgg9L6Rj8CCy15fwmbPH2xVvYzyD